Transaction 18528d669b812003938e0b0921c514ac22742b1f8520fe0e59dfc9a70c8182ab
1 Input
1 Output
-
18528d669b812003938e0b0921c514ac22742b1f8520fe0e59dfc9a70c8182ab:0
- value
- 49885628
- script pubkey
- OP_0 OP_PUSHBYTES_20 ff56e953d7edbdd47a8444bf473f25633d1077de
- address
- bc1qlatwj57hak7ag75ygjl5w0e9vv73qa77jlawc0